What are Chinese Proverbs?

Chinese proverbs are short, traditional sayings that express common wisdom, cultural values, and moral lessons, often passed down through generations in Chinese culture. These proverbs are deeply rooted in China’s long history, philosophy, and way of life. They reflect insights into human behavior, relationships, and the natural world, and are frequently used to convey advice or offer guidance in a concise and memorable way.

Chinese proverbs often draw from ancient texts, folklore, and the teachings of influential figures such as Confucius, Laozi, and other scholars. They are commonly composed of four characters (known as chéngyǔ, 成语) that encapsulate complex ideas or stories in a brief phrase. While some proverbs are literal, many are metaphorical, using vivid imagery or comparisons to illustrate their points.

For example, a well-known Chinese proverb is, “A journey of a thousand miles begins with a single step” (千里之行,始於足下). This teaches the importance of taking action, no matter how small, to achieve a larger goal.

Chinese proverbs are widely used in everyday conversation, literature, and education. They offer valuable insights into Chinese culture and philosophy, often emphasizing values such as perseverance, humility, wisdom, and harmony.
